The Libya Oil and Gas Midstream Market plays a crucial role in the country`s energy sector by facilitating the transportation and storage of crude oil, natural gas, and refined products. The midstream infrastructure in Libya includes pipelines, storage tanks, and terminals that connect production sites to refineries and export facilities. Despite being a significant player in the global oil market, Libya`s midstream sector has faced challenges due to political instability and security concerns, leading to disruptions in production and transportation. However, with ongoing efforts to stabilize the political situation and attract foreign investment, there is potential for growth and development in the Libya Oil and Gas Midstream Market, particularly in expanding infrastructure and improving operational efficiency.

Some of the challenges faced in the Libya Oil and Gas Midstream Market include political instability and security concerns, which can disrupt operations and hinder infrastructure development. The country`s ongoing conflict and frequent changes in government make it difficult for midstream companies to make long-term investment decisions and maintain consistent operations. Additionally, the lack of adequate infrastructure, such as pipelines and storage facilities, further complicates the transportation and distribution of oil and gas resources within the country. Regulatory uncertainties and issues related to transparency and corruption also pose significant challenges for companies operating in the Libya midstream market, impacting their ability to navigate the complex business environment and ensure compliance with regulations.

The future outlook for the Libya Oil and Gas Midstream Market is relatively uncertain due to ongoing political instability and security challenges in the region. The sector has faced disruptions in the past, including attacks on pipelines and infrastructure, which have hindered the development and expansion of midstream operations. However, with the recent ceasefire agreement and potential for increased foreign investment in the country`s oil and gas sector, there is potential for growth and modernization of midstream infrastructure in Libya. The government`s efforts to attract international companies for partnership and investment could lead to the development of new pipelines, storage facilities, and transportation networks, which would enhance the efficiency and capacity of the midstream sector in the coming years. Overall, while challenges remain, there is optimism for positive developments in the Libya Oil and Gas Midstream Market.
